Kalabhavan Shajohn

Shaji John, professionally credited by his stage name Kalabhavan Shajohn is an Indian actor, director and comedian who works primarily in Malayalam cinema.[1] He started his career as a mimicry artist in Kalabhavan, Kochi.[2] Making his debut in 1999 as a body double in My Dear Karadi and having made more than 100 appearances, he received a major breakthrough in his career with Drishyam (2013), in which he played a negative role.He made his directorial debut with Brother's Day starring Prithviraj Sukumaran.[3] As of 2025, he has starred in more than 150 Malayalam films.

Personal life

He was born as Shaji John to E. J. John, a retired ASI and Rejina, a retired nurse, in Varissery, Kottayam, Kerala in India. He studied at St. Mary's College, Manarcaud[4] He has a brother Shibu John who is also a mimicry artist and radio RJ in Voice Of Kerala.[5]

He married Dini on 28 October 2004. The couple has a daughter, Hanna and a son, Yohan.[6]
